where 대신 having을 써도 되나요?
87
14 asked
[질문 템플릿]
1. 강의 내용과 관련된 질문인가요? (예/)
2. 인프런의 질문 게시판과 자주 하는 질문에 없는 내용인가요? (예/)
3. 질문 잘하기 메뉴얼을 읽어보셨나요? (예)
[질문 내용]
select * from products p1
where price >= (
select avg(p2.price) from products p2 where p2.category = p1.category);
대신에
select name,price from products p1
where price >= (select avg(p2.price) from products p2
group by category
having p1.category=p2.category);
으로 써도 문제 없나요?
Answer 1
간단한 오타 제보입니다.
0
32
1
ON을 명시하지 않았을 경우 질문드립니다.
0
68
1
강의 2:53 union을썼는데도 션이 중복
0
63
1
주문 내역에 대한 고객 데이터
0
68
2
in 수행
0
48
1
외부조인1 강의 관련 질문
0
78
3
커버링 인덱스와 랜덤i/o 질문
0
73
1
오타인거죠?
0
86
1
섹션 3 퀴즈 3번 문제
0
80
2
GROUP BY 기준 컬럼
0
92
1
질문이 있습니다
0
59
1
오타
0
85
2
실제 상용 서비스 질문
0
102
1
파티셔닝 관련 질문입니다.
0
63
1
join 문제 풀이2 문제1(self join) 질문
0
70
1
9. 인덱스2.pdf 중에서
0
83
1
문제 2번
0
72
2
문제와 풀이1 - 3번 문제
-1
74
2
잘 사용하진 않지만 풀 외부 조인을 사용하신 사례가 궁금합니다!
0
97
1
[58. 인덱스와 정렬]을 듣다가 질문입니다.
0
99
2
두개 이상의 테이블을 조인할때 인덱스 질문이 있습니다.
0
66
1
파일을 만드는 단위가 궁금해요
0
76
1
MySQL은 실무에서 사용하는 케이스도 있을까요?
0
89
1
JOIN 방향에 따른 결과 행수와 효율적 데이터 조회 방법 질문
0
81
1

